You may well know that AI has a memory problem. But did you know it has an oracle problem, too?
The oracle problem is a well-understood one in blockchain:
A ledger is a perfect machine for agreeing on what's already inside it. The moment it needs to know something about the outside world, it has to trust an external source. Get that data wrong and the most secure system in the world faithfully records a lie. 📝
Structurally, AI is extremely similar. When an agent needs current information, the accepted workaround is this: query dozens of web pages, reconcile the contradictions, synthesize an answer. Three to five minutes later, you get a response. ⏰✅
Now multiply that by everyone: Ten people asking the same question. Ten agents crawling the same sites. Ten independent attempts to decide what's true, with no memory of the nine that came before. 🧐
LLMs are rebuilding the same knowledge from scratch, billions of times a day. And we still can't fully trust the result!
